$10 DIY Garden Tool Storage
Super simple to make garden tool storage rack, cost about $10 in materials, is easy to customize for your space and tools. Holds a ton of tools, easy put away tools and organize.

I finally go around to cleaning up my garage with this project. I did make two slight changes: 1) I added wood glue (Titebond 3) to all the joints and 2) I turned one of the 10” pieces sideways and mounted it on the top side so that my 6’ ladder would hang on the rack too.
